Santacruz Silver Mining (SCZM) reported Q1 2026 earnings per share (EPS) of $0.30, falling short of the consensus estimate of $0.4223 by 28.96%. No revenue figures were provided for the quarter. Despite the earnings miss, the stock edged up 0.25% following the release.

The Q1 earnings miss was primarily attributed to a higher-than-expected cost environment and potentially lower silver production volumes, though the company did not release detailed operational metrics. Gross margins may have come under pressure from rising input costs, including energy, labor, and consumables at key mines such as the Rosario and Santa Elisa properties. Operational highlights remain opaque as management chose not to disclose revenue, production ounces, or cash costs in the press release. This lack of granularity makes it difficult for investors to assess underlying profitability trends. The silver price environment during the quarter was generally supportive, which may have partially mitigated the impact of cost headwinds, but the EPS miss suggests that cost increases outpaced metal price gains. The company’s focus on cost optimization and operational efficiency may be reflected in future quarters.

The company did not provide explicit forward guidance for Q2 2026 or the full fiscal year. However, management may address strategic priorities during the upcoming earnings conference call—likely including production ramp-ups at recently restarted assets and potential exploration successes in Bolivia and Mexico. Given the EPS miss, investors will be looking for clarity on cost-control initiatives and any changes to capital expenditure plans. The company may also discuss its hedging strategy for silver prices and efforts to strengthen the balance sheet. While no official outlook was provided, Santacruz Silver may reiterate its goal of becoming a mid-tier silver producer through organic growth and prudent acquisitions. The lack of revenue disclosure raises concerns about transparency, and the company could face pressure to provide more comprehensive quarterly filings moving forward.

The modest stock uptick of 0.25% suggests that the market may have braced for a larger miss or is focusing on longer-term fundamentals rather than this quarter’s earnings shortfall. Some analysts may lower near-term estimates given the surprise, while others might attribute the miss to one-time items. Key questions for the earnings call include: What drove the EPS shortfall? Why was revenue omitted? Are there cost overruns at specific mines? Investors should also watch for updates on silver price realizations and any changes to all-in sustaining costs (AISC). The stock’s muted reaction implies that the earnings miss was partially discounted, but sustained disappointment could weigh on valuation. The next catalyst will be the release of Q2 2026 production figures, which may provide a clearer picture of operational momentum.
